Location.
Nissho-besso is located in central Kyoto, close to Rokakkudo Temple, Nijo Castle, and Kyoto Imperial Palace. Nearby points of interest also include Kiyomizu Temple and Gion Corner.Property Features.
Recreational amenities include a spa tub. This 3.5-star property offers a meeting/conference room, audio-visual equipment, and business services. Complimentary high-speed (wired) Internet access is available in public areas. This Kyoto property has 65 square meters of event space consisting of banquet facilities. Room service is available during limited hours. The ryokan serves Cooked-to-order breakfasts (surcharges apply). For a surcharge, the property offers an area shuttle, which runs to destinations within 1 km. Additional property amenities include multilingual staff and a garden. The property has designated areas for smoking. A total renovation of this property was completed in July 1997.Guestrooms.
3 guestrooms at Nissho-besso feature complimentary bottled water and safes. Accommodations offer courtyard views. Beds come with down comforters and premium bedding. Rooms are individually decorated and furnished. Bathrooms feature handheld showerheads. They also offer bidets, bathrobes, and slippers. High-definition televisions are available in guestrooms. Rooms also include windows that open and welcome amenities. A turndown service is available nightly, housekeeping is offered daily, and guests may request wake-up calls.
Notifications and Fees:
- The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are requires all international visitors to subm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els, etc. ). Additionally, lodging proprietors are required to photocopy passports for all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file.
- No onsite parking is available.
The following fees and deposits are charged by the property at time of service, check-in, or check-out.
- Cooked-to-order breakfast fee: JPY 1575 per person (approximately)
The above list may not be comprehensive. Fees and deposits may not include tax and are subject to change.
